IncrediblePBX13.2 (both ISO and OVA files tested) has proven to be one system that has stopped me in my tracks. Here are the issues I am facing:

1. If using any of the 2 ISO files (traditional and the one listed for virtualbox only), the installations stops at "Configure Google Voice for (1) Plaintext or (2) OAuth2 authentication?" As soon as the installation gets to this point, I cannot choose either option, the system is still responding, but seems like either one of the 2 options are not available. Here is a link to the error: http://imgur.com/a/9m6TO

2. If I use the OVA file (IncrediblePBX13-12.2-SL67-VirtualBox), importing the machine is a success. I complete the updates tot he system without a problem and I am able to browse the PiaF web interface from a computer on my local network; but as soon as I reboot the VM once (after all the installation and proper updates have been completed), the PiaF web interface does not show any of the statics upon login to the administration panel; and if I make any selection from any of the FreePBX Menus, I am asked for my credentials and immediately brought back to the 3 icons showing administration, UCP and a third option I do not remember.

I have browse through the forums, but nothing similar to what I am experiencing, so I must ask the community for some help. In the first case, my only option is that IncrediblePBX has not been tested with VirtualBox 5.1 and there is something in VirtualBox 5 that is causing the error; what version of VirtualBox should I use or is the recommended one? In the second case, I have no idea (have not done any wireshark traces yet) why is the system responding in such a way. I have built and deleted 3 VM already and the problem is 100% reproducible. Create a VM under virtualbox using the OVA, follow the tutorial line by line without any changes to bring the system up to the latest patches. Browse PiaF web interface once (make changes or not is irrelevant), then reboot the system. Upon rebooting the system, the we interface only shows the big logo for Incredible PBX but no statistics (making any menu selection in FreePBX only propmpts me for the administrative username and password, but cannot browse any configuration parameter). It seems to me as if my client PC is being blocked by the server. I have even tried going to webmin and disabling fail2ban without success.

Maybe a little more details for anyone encountering this problem. I was installing IncrediblePBX on a machine at a remote connection via RDP. The machine I am using to install a configure the system remotely is a laptop connected to a docking station. After pulling my hair for some time (only during the installation process), I decided to undock the laptop to see if using the keyboard and pad from the laptop will cause any issues. surprise, suprise !!! The issue might have been my fault all along, seems like during the installation process, if done remotely via RDP (Windows 10 Pro as the host, Virtualbox 5.1), the installer does not like (or have some issues) with USB devices connected to the laptop that I am using for configuration. When I use the keyboard and mouse pad from the laptop directly, the installation (meu selection, etc) went very smooth, no hiccups.
